1. 程式人生 > 程式設計 >好用!解決maven包衝突的外掛

好用!解決maven包衝突的外掛

前言

在日常開發的過程中,經常會遇到找不到類檔案的異常,但是這個類的的確確存在專案中,這稱之為包的依賴衝突問題。

衝突問題

示例專案引入了兩個fastjson.jar版本,分別為

fastjson:1.2.28
fastjson:1.2.3

例如,當我們專案中要用到1.2.28總的類,例如A類,但是在新的版本中,這個類被去除,但是調配的時候發現這個包存在,到底是那個包呢。
這裡安利一款外掛,使用該外掛,可以直接一鍵完美解決掉idea中的maven衝突問題。

安利外掛

這裡安利的外掛名稱為 maven helper

解決問題

第一步

安裝外掛

好用!解決maven包衝突的外掛

第二步

在安裝完成以後,在pom檔案下方會出現這個東西

好用!解決maven包衝突的外掛

第三步

點進去會進入類似於eclipse介面的

好用!解決maven包衝突的外掛

第四步

選擇選項conficts,這個選項的意思是篩選所有衝突的包

好用!解決maven包衝突的外掛

第五步

這裡的例子衝突的是fastjson如下圖所示

好用!解決maven包衝突的外掛

第六步

選擇右鍵,exclude,去除其相關的版本。即可自動去除。

好用!解決maven包衝突的外掛

以上就是好用!解決maven包衝突的外掛的詳細內容,更多關於解決maven包衝突的資料請關注我們其它相關文章!